The Ultimate Guide to Creating a Stunning Backyard Oasis

If you’re looking to spruce up your outdoor space, consider some creative backyard design ideas to transform your space into a relaxing oasis. One option to consider is creating a designated seating area in your backyard. Whether it’s a cozy nook with a bench and table or a full-blown outdoor living room with comfortable seating and a fire pit, having a designated seating area can enhance the functionality and beauty of your backyard.

Another idea to consider is incorporating a water feature into your backyard design. Whether it’s a small pond, a cascading waterfall, or a bubbling fountain, adding a water feature can bring a sense of peace and tranquility to your outdoor space. Not only does it add a visual element to your backyard, but the sound of flowing water can create a soothing atmosphere.

If you have a green thumb, consider creating a garden in your backyard. Whether you opt for a vegetable garden, a flower garden, or a mixture of both, gardening can be a rewarding and therapeutic hobby. Plus, a well-maintained garden can add color and life to your outdoor space. You can also consider adding trellises or arbors to your garden for added visual interest and vertical plant growth.

To make the most of your backyard space, consider adding outdoor lighting. From string lights hung above a seating area to path lights lining a flowerbed, outdoor lighting can not only extend the usability of your backyard into the evening hours but can also create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Solar-powered lights are a great eco-friendly option and can be easily installed without the hassle of wiring.

If you have limited space in your backyard, consider adding vertical elements to make the most of the available space. Vertical gardens, hanging planters, and trellises can help you utilize the vertical space in your backyard for planting and decoration. This can help create a lush and visually interesting outdoor space without taking up too much horizontal space.

Lastly, consider adding a focal point to your backyard design. Whether it’s a striking piece of outdoor art, a stylish fire pit, or a unique piece of furniture, a focal point can help tie your backyard design together and make a statement. Choose a focal point that reflects your personal style and enhances the overall aesthetic of your outdoor space. With these creative backyard design ideas, you can transform your backyard into a beautiful and functional outdoor retreat.
